An ENDF/B Decay Data Sub-library Reactor Antineutrino Spectra Comparison to Recently Measured Decay Product Spectra.

ORAL

Abstract

Nuclear databases continue to play an important role in understanding electron antineutrino production in nuclear reactors, which is important for refining our understanding of neutrino oscillations, reactor monitoring, and non-proliferation. Here the current up to date ENDF/B decay data sublibrary is utilized to construct the reactor antineutrino summation spectra for all relevant power reactor fuels in order to compare these spectra to experimentally measured fission decay product electron spectra results. This effort highlights the need for continued studies in fission decay product electron spectra. Likewise, trends are revealed when the ratio of these summation spectra are taken against the Huber-Mueller spectra.
